要优化 Rust IDE 的性能,可以尝试以下方法:
-
更新 Rust 工具链:确保你使用的是最新版本的 Rust 编译器、工具链和 IDE 插件。这可以帮助解决已知的性能问题并提供新功能。
-
使用更快的硬件:IDE 的性能可能受到硬件性能的限制。确保你的计算机具有足够的内存和处理能力,以便更有效地运行 Rust IDE。
-
关闭不必要的插件:禁用或卸载不需要的 IDE 插件,以减少资源消耗。这可以提高性能并减少潜在的冲突。
-
优化 Rust 代码:确保你的 Rust 代码尽可能高效。遵循最佳实践,例如避免不必要的分配、使用迭代器而不是收集器、减少循环次数等。
-
使用更快的文件系统:确保你的文件系统具有高读写速度,以减少文件访问延迟。例如,使用 SSD 而不是 HDD。
-
分配更多内存给 IDE:如果可能的话,为 IDE 分配更多内存。这可以提高性能,特别是在处理大型项目时。
-
使用更快的终端:IDE 通常与终端一起工作。使用性能更好的终端模拟器,例如 Windows 上的 ConEmu 或 macOS 上的 iTerm2。
-
禁用不必要的视觉效果:在 IDE 设置中禁用不必要的视觉效果,例如动画和过渡效果。这可以减少资源消耗并提高性能。
-
使用增量编译:确保启用增量编译,以便在代码更改时仅重新编译更改的部分。这可以显著减少编译时间。
-
提交问题报告:如果你遇到性能问题,请考虑向 IDE 的开发者提交问题报告。他们可能会提供解决方案或修复潜在的性能问题。